I have to many favorite books, haha. This is just a small list of the ones that come to mind the quickest.
The Hunger Games (series) by Suzanne Collins - This series is by far one of the best I've read. The characters, the plot, the emotions... everything was just amazing. There is nothing bad I can say abuot these books. I could read them over and over and not get sick of them. (In fact, I've all ready read the first one 4 times within the span of a month, rofl).
Harry Potter (series) by J.K. Rowling - Love it. Seeing the characters grow was amazing, and this really is one of my favorite series. I really liked the plot and the last book... brilliant.
The Lost Dogs by Jim Gorant - This book... is just fantastic. It is about the pit bulls that vick tortured and the effort to save them. It is a very touching book but not for everyone. (I've not been able to finish it yet, but there's all ready been times I had to put it down it upset me so much. :\) An amazing book that really opens your eyes.
Dragon's Milk (The Dragon Chronicles) by Susan Fletcher - One of my favorite dragon books. It is a wonderful story and one that I've read many times. The characters were amazing, and I really liked the plot. :)
The Road by Cormac McCarthy - I read this one for school, and I'm so glad I did! Everything was just amazing. The way McCarthy wrote it brought everything to life so well. There are many people out there who say it's boring, but in my opinion, it is anything but! The emotion in this book is great, and the ending was just awesome. If you haven't read it, you're missing out!
Twilight (series) by Stephanie Meyers - At first I didn't want to read this series becuase it was all ready popular by the time I heard about it. It wasn't until my best friend pushed me into reading them that I found they were actually pretty good, despite the crazy fans that ruin everything. Don't judge it until you yourself have read it, because it actually is good.
